Analysis: The Trump Administration and Harvard's International Student Program – A Clash of Ideals?

The Trump administration's policies on immigration and international students sparked considerable debate, particularly regarding their impact on prestigious institutions like Harvard University. This analysis delves into the complexities of the relationship between the Trump administration's actions and the experiences of international students within Harvard's renowned programs. The period saw a significant shift in the landscape of higher education, raising concerns about access, diversity, and the future of global collaboration.

The Shifting Sands of Immigration Policy:

The Trump administration implemented several policies that directly affected international students, including stricter visa requirements, increased scrutiny of visa applications, and a heightened focus on national security concerns. These policies created significant challenges for universities like Harvard, which rely heavily on a diverse international student body to enrich their academic environment. The travel ban, specifically targeting several Muslim-majority countries, further exacerbated these issues, creating uncertainty and anxiety among prospective and current students. Impact on Harvard's International Student Program:

Harvard's International Student Program, already a complex operation managing thousands of students from around the globe, faced unprecedented pressure. The increased bureaucratic hurdles and uncertainty surrounding visa applications led to delays and increased stress for both students and the university's admissions and support staff. This situation also impacted the overall diversity of Harvard's student body, potentially hindering the collaborative and intellectually stimulating environment the university strives to cultivate.

Concerns Beyond the Bureaucracy:

The impact extended beyond logistical challenges. The stricter climate fostered a sense of insecurity and uncertainty among international students, affecting their academic performance and overall well-being. The perceived shift in the political climate created an environment where some international students felt unwelcome or marginalized, potentially impacting their integration into the university community. This is crucial because the contribution of international students goes beyond academics; they enrich campus life through diverse perspectives and cultural exchange.

Long-Term Implications for Higher Education:

The Trump administration's policies had significant long-term implications for higher education in the US. The reduced inflow of international students could impact research collaborations, economic contributions, and the overall global standing of American universities. The uncertainty surrounding immigration policies also discourages prospective international students from applying to American institutions, potentially benefitting universities in other countries. This "brain drain" effect could have far-reaching consequences for the future of American innovation and global leadership. [Link to study on economic impact of international students]

Harvard's Response and Ongoing Challenges:

Harvard responded to these challenges with increased support services for its international students, offering legal aid, counseling, and advocacy. The university also publicly condemned policies deemed discriminatory or harmful to its international community. However, the ongoing challenges highlight the delicate balance universities must strike between upholding their commitment to global diversity and navigating the ever-changing political landscape.
